Jordan purchased 60 thsd tons of milling wheat at a tender
On September 23, the Jordanian Ministry of Industry and Trade held a tender for 120,000 tons of milling wheat of any origin, according to the Grain On-Line news agency, citing European traders.
60,000 tons of milling wheat were contracted at $266 per ton on a C&F basis from Al Dahra, with shipment scheduled for November 1-15.
Other companies had higher prices: Cargill at $269.90 and Bunge at $277.
The next tender for 120,000 tons of milling wheat of any origin, with shipment scheduled for December, will be held on September 30.
Today, September 24, the Jordanian Ministry of Industry and Trade will also hold a tender for 120,000 tons of feed barley of any origin.
